On 26/07/14 21:05, Andres Freund wrote: > >> More advanced features, but with much more impact on the code, would be to >> be able to change the size at database/table level. > > That'd be pretty horrible because the size of pages in shared_buffers > wouldn't be uniform anymore. > > Possibly stopping at the tablespace level might be more straightforward. To avoid messing up the pages in shared buffers we'd perhaps need something like several shared buffer pools - each with either its own blocksize or associated with a (set of) tablespace(s). Obviously this sort of thing has a pretty big architecture/code impact, probably better to consider a 1st iteration with it being initdb specifiable only (as that would still be very convenient)!
